On Thu, Feb 10 2011 at 4:06pm -0500, Mike Snitzer <snitzer@xxxxxxxxxx> wrote: > If an mpath device is held open when all paths in the last priority > group have failed userspace multipathd will attempt to reload the > associated DM table to reflect that the device no longer has any > priority groups. But the reload attempt always failed because the > multipath target did not allow 0 priority groups. > > Adjust multipath target to allow a table with both 0 priority groups > and 0 for the initial priority group number. > > All multipath target messages related to priority group (enable_group, > disable_group, switch_group) will properly handle a priority group of > 0 (will cause error). > > When reloading a multipath table with 0 priority groups, userspace > multipathd must be updated to specify an initial priority group number > of 0 (rather than 1). > > Signed-off-by: Mike Snitzer <snitzer@xxxxxxxxxx> > Acked-by: Babu Moger <babu.moger@xxxxxxx> Forgot Hannes': Acked-by: Hannes Reinecke <hare@xxxxxxx> -- dm-devel mailing list dm-devel@xxxxxxxxxx https://www.redhat.com/mailman/listinfo/dm-devel